The most important thing to counter a depression is to look for a major support from yourself. Self belief is most important. If it is a loss of job, try to keep yourself still occupied with some work. Speak to people from the industry, be updated. It gives you a better chance to get a job quickly rather than cutting off ties and just trying for jobs from the newspapers. Music and other such entertainment does help. Motivational books also play a role if you are into reading.


The loss of a loved one however is a difficult one to cope. Try to be in touch with your friends, go out with them even if you don’t feel like. Being stuck at home will make you more irritating and will down your confidence.


The most important thing when facing a depression is to face it head on. Of course people around will also play a role in how you handle. Most friends or close ones will never leave you alone during bad times.
